External controls

NO.

Icon

Item

Description

1

Power button/

indicator

Turns the monitor on/off. Blue indicates power on. Blinking blue indicates standby/

power saving mode.

2

OSD function

a. Press to view Main page. Press again to enter next function in the Function

Menu.

b. When the Function Menu is active, press this key selected or move to the next

function.

3

Input

a. Press to view Main page. Press again to enter Input select function.

b. When the Function Menu is active, press this button selected or move to the

previous function.

4

Brightness

a. Press to view Main page. Press again to enter brightness adjustment function.

b. When the Function Menu is active. Press to return previous Menu or exit

current Menu.

5

Mode (HDMI)

a. When the Main page is active. Press to trigger the Game mode control.

b. When the Function Menu is active, press to exit current Menu.

Auto (VGA)

If the OSD is active, press Auto to exit the OSD. Once the OSD is inactive, press

Auto

and the monitor will automatically optimize the display position, focus, and

clock of your display.

AdaptiveSync (HDMI):

It can allow a AdaptiveSync supported graphics source to dynamically adjust display refresh rate based on typical content

frame rates for power efficient, virtually stutter free and low-latency display update.

Touch Function

Acer monitor is purposed for video and visual display of information obtained from electronic devices.

Touch function only works under Win10 OS and you do not need to install any other software.

You can use either single finger or multi-finger touch.

10-Point Touch

To activate touch functionality, you need to connect the display with the provided USB type-B cable to your computer.
